Businesses in a Rancho San Diego strip mall were evacuated Tuesday afternoon after a suspicious device was reported at a Goodwill store.
The device was discovered in the store on the 2600 block of Jamacha Rd. at about 12:45 p.m. Tuesday, according to the San Diego County Sheriff's Department.
A sheriff's bomb and arson squad responded to the scene. They found the item to be nothing more than a bag of trash.
